Transaction 50427c71cbd20299610bccceb3b6d4a627d895a18c967a46b026d056f118e908
1 Input
1 Output
-
50427c71cbd20299610bccceb3b6d4a627d895a18c967a46b026d056f118e908:0
- value
- 186167
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da801a7488240bf18390737cf7664bba70d11afe OP_EQUAL
- address
- 3McLh91dH4aUFrQ7QfY92EBzsPmcmhoeCH